Understanding Boatowners/Personal Watercraft Insurance
Boatowners/Personal Watercraft insurance is a specialized policy created for recreational boaters. It provides coverage not only for the vessel itself but also for essential equipment such as motors, trailers, and onboard accessories. In addition, it includes liability insurance, which protects you if you cause bodily injury or property damage to someone else while operating your boat or personal watercraft.
Unlike auto or homeowners insurance, boat insurance is often optional—but highly recommended. Accidents on the water can be expensive, and repairs for marine vessels typically cost far more than vehicle repairs.
What This Insurance Typically Covers
Most Boatowners/Personal Watercraft insurance policies include two main areas of protection: physical damage coverage and liability coverage.
Physical Damage Coverage
This covers damage or loss to your boat and related equipment, including:
-
Pleasure boats (sailboats, fishing boats, pontoons, deck boats)
-
Personal watercraft (Jet Skis®, Sea-Doos®, WaveRunners®)
-
Boat motors and engines
-
Trailers used to transport the vessel
-
Boating equipment such as anchors, navigation systems, life vests, or onboard electronics
This coverage typically protects against risks like collisions, fire, storms, theft, and vandalism. Some policies even include towing and emergency assistance if your boat breaks down on the water.
Bodily Injury and Property Damage Liability
Liability protection covers you if you accidentally:
-
Injure another person while operating your boat
-
Damage another vessel or dock
-
Cause a boating accident that results in medical expenses or legal claims
Since medical bills and repair costs can be extremely high, liability coverage ensures you don’t pay these expenses out of pocket.
How Boatowners/Personal Watercraft Insurance Works
Boat insurance works similarly to auto insurance. You choose a policy, select coverage limits, and pay a premium based on factors such as:
-
Type and size of the boat
-
Age and condition of the vessel
-
Where the boat is operated (inland lakes vs. coastal waters)
-
Level of experience of the operator
-
Safety equipment onboard
When a covered event occurs, you file a claim with your insurer. The insurer then pays for repairs or liability costs up to the limits of your policy.
Real-Life Example
Imagine you take your personal watercraft out on the lake with friends. While maneuvering at high speed, you accidentally collide with a dock, damaging both the dock and your Jet Ski®. A Boatowners/Personal Watercraft policy would:
-
Pay for repairs to your personal watercraft
-
Cover the cost of the damaged dock
-
Help with any medical expenses if someone was injured
Without insurance, these costs could easily total thousands of dollars.
